#590e63 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#590e63 is composed of 34.9% red, 5.5% green and 38.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 10.1% cyan, 85.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 292.9 degrees, a saturation of 75.2% and a lightness of 22.2%. #590e63 color hex could be obtained by blending #b21cc6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

● #590e63 color description : Very dark magenta.
#590e63 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#590e63 has RGB values of R:89, G:14, B:99 and CMYK values of C:0.1, M:0.86, Y:0,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 5836387.

Shades and Tints of #590e63
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c020d is the darkest color, while #fefbf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#590e63
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3b353c is the less saturated color, while #630170 is the most saturated one.
